The method of calculating internal accord accuracy for repeated lines in aeromagnetic survey |

Abstract In order to evaluate the quality of the aeromagnetic survey data,it is usually used to measure the repeated lines flying,and calculate internal accord accuracy of them.For this purpose,the most important is to establish the corresponding measurement points on the measured line and repeated line.We use the minimum distance method to calculate them. and then get the result of the internal accord accuracy.
